Endeavour also has two more mines in the pipeline, including the El Compass Mine in Zacatecas, which is expected to reach the commercial production stage this year. The Terronera Project in the State of Jalisco is awaiting final permits and a pro- duction decision to become Endeavour's fifth producing mine. The company has received the final tailings permit. The company recently reported positive results from its ongoing 2019 exploration program on the Parral Project in Chihuahua, Mexico. Endeavour has completed 15 surface and underground drill holes totaling 3,160 metres and 462 underground channel samples in three blocks in the Sierra Plata Mine on the Veta Colorada vein system to date. Surface drill- ing highlights include 346 g/t silver over a 9.6-metre true width (11.1 oz/ton over 31.5 feet) in hole VCS-02. Underground drill- ing highlights include 332 g/t silver over a 13.1-metre true width (10.7 oz/ton over 43.0 feet) in hole VCU-05. Excellon Resources Inc.'s [EXN-TSX] 100%-owned Platosa Mine in Durango has been Mexico's highest-grade silver mine since production started in 2005. The company is focused on optimizing the Platosa Mine's cost and production profile, discovering further high-grade silver car- bonate replacement deposit mineralization on the 21,000-hectare property as well as epithermal silver mineralization on the 100%-owned, 45,000-hectare Evolucion property in Zacatecas, just south of Hecla Mining Co.'s [HL-NYSE] San Sebastian Mine. [FR-TSX; AG-NYSE, Mexico; FMV-FSE] is a Mexico- focused silver producer with a portfolio of six mines. They are the San Dimas silver/ gold mine, Santa Elena silver/gold mine, Encantada silver mine, San Martin silver mine, La Parrilla silver mine and the Del Toro silver mine. In 2019, these mines are projected to produce between 14.2 and 15.8 million silver ounces at an all-in- sustaining cost of US $12.55-US $14.23 an ounce. Its asset portfolio also includes the San Dimas Mine following the acquisition of the site's former owner Primero Mining Corp. in May 2018 for $187 million in com- mon shares of First Majestic. [FVI-TSX, Lima; FSM-NYSE; F4S-FSE] is a fast-grow- ing precious metals producer, operating two low-cost mines in Peru and Mexico. The San Jose Mine in Mexico is located in Oaxaca, which produced 8.0 million ounces of silver and 53,517 ounces of gold in 2018. This year, the company is fore- casting consolidated production of up to 9.0 million ounces of silver, up to 54,000 ounces of gold, up to 29 million pounds of lead, and up to 44 million pounds of zinc.
